**FAQ: Intermittent DNS failures on Larchgate nodes**

The stub resolver on Larchgate nodes occasionally times out when the upstream Fennwick resolver rotates. Retries usually succeed within two seconds, so transient errors are expected. If failures persist beyond five minutes, fail over via the resolver console, which requires the recovery passphrase below.

unlock words, fawig-bagef: olidor-holir-istox-holath-tamys-quenion-giliel

MEMO

Re: Contract transfer, Ashvale to Pellow Street.

Signed Marriott-free originals for the Dunloe acquisition are ready. Three folders, sealed, initialed by Legal. No copies exist off-site. Transfer must happen today. Courier booked for 14:00. Do not release to anyone else, and do not let the folders sit at reception — keep them in the safe until pick-up. Log the time out and get a signature on the manifest. The confidential hand-over instruction follows below.

dispatch memo: the sorius tamius courier leaves the praeth ledger at gate 4873 under passcode 928014

Night-shift staff: Floor 4 of the Tellhaven Building opens this week. After 21:00, access is via the rear stairwell only; the lifts are locked out overnight during the settling period. Complete a walk-through of the new floor once per shift and log it. The stairwell keypad accepts the code below.

badge for yahop-fawep: bdg-XBKXI-68071